Packaging Engineer (Cincinnati, Ohio)
Our client, a global leader in the medical device industry, surgical solutions, is currently hiring a Packaging Engineer. Position is a new role due to growth, client's internal team is on a hiring freeze, until lifted, role will be a fully benefited Kelly Engineering Project Services Consultant.
Job Summary:
The Packaging Engineer will be responsible for supporting the design, development, verification, and validation of packaging systems for medical device products, role will be a part of the Packaging Engineering and Labeling Team and report to the Packaging Engineering and Labeling Manager, responsible for the development of sterile and non-sterile packaging systems.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Packaging Project Support: Participate in packaging and labeling related projects by developing requirements, planning, designing, sourcing, and implementing packaging systems for sterile and non-sterile medical device products.
Process Development: Contribute to the selection of manufacturing equipment and assist in process development, including IQ, OQ, PQ activities.
Material and Technology Evaluation: Evaluate new packaging and labeling technologies and support line trials and packaging validation activities prior to the introduction of any new components/processes.
Risk Management: Perform risk management activities within the quality management system by utilizing appropriate design controls.
Verification and Validation Support: Support Verification and Validation (V&V) activities by working closely with the V&V team and external testing facilities.
QUALIFICATIONS:
Education: Minimum Bachelor's degree (BS) in Packaging or a related field.
Experience: 5+ years of packaging work experience with 3+ years of sterile medical device.
Regulatory and Technical Proficiency: Familiarity with Good Manufacturing Practices (GMPs), ISO regulations (ISO11607-1/-2 and ISO13485), and proficiency in material and packaging test methods (ASTM and ISTA) and sterilization processes.
Independent Work: Capability to work independently with minimal supervision and coll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
It would be a plus if you also possess previous experience in:
Labeling Systems: Experience with packaging-related labeling systems (Labelview, Bartender, etc.).
Project Management: Experience in project management or project planning, the ability to handle multiple projects simultaneously
Design Software: Familiarity with packaging-related design software (Artios CAD, CAPE Pack, TOPS, etc.).
